Description : Includes 12V Max Cordless Lithium-Ion 3/8-in Drill Driver - 2415-01, 12V Max Lithium-Ion Battery, Battery Charger, Double-Ended Bit, Carrying Case
Features :
  • Compact design for comfortable handling
  • Powerful 2-speed gearbox for high speed drilling and high torque applications
  • 3/8-Inch keyless chuck for fast and easy bit changes
  • LED work light-illuminates hard-to-see areas
  • Includes battery, charger, double-ended bit and carrying bag
